Stop if someone asks you to pay

Do not continue with anyone claiming you must pay Player 2 Systems for an application, training, access package, software, or tools. The official public policy says workers never pay Player 2 Systems to participate.

Stop if someone promises guaranteed money

Player 2 Systems does not present the worker path as employment, salary, hourly work, passive income, guaranteed future earnings, a franchise, an investment product, or a get-rich-quick opportunity.
